Former Assam Flying Club staff smell a rat

By our Staff Reporter

GUWAHATI, May 13: The former employees of Assam Flying Club today appealed to the state government to take steps against some unholy people, who, according to them, are out to spoil the club.

Prabhat Doloi, who leads the former employees of the club, today alleged that a new group led by Bikrom Singha Lahakar is about to take control of the flying club, established in 1958, fraudulently.

Doloi said: "Lahakar was appointed as the secretary of the club in 2013 without any proper selection process. I  doubt if Lahakar has the requisite qualification for the post. However, with the blessings of Sports Commissioner Ajay Tiwary, he is rendering his service and hatching a conspiracy to take control of the funds of the club. Though his post was cancelled in 2014, he is working in the same post."
